Nephew Shoots Hand With Officer's Gun
Associated Press
October 12, 2010
PANAMA CITY, Fla. — The teenage nephew of a Panama City police officer reportedly shot himself in the hand with the officer’s gun.
Police say the 16-year-old boy was at the officer’s home Monday while the officer was away. Investigators say the boy was playing with the gun when it fired, sending a bullet through his hand. No other injuries were reported.
Police are calling the shooting an accident, but investigators are still trying to determine if any laws were broken.
